Subject: Disappointing Experience Relative to Your Premium Brand I chose your airline because of its reputation as a premium carrier and was willing to pay a significant premium for that experience. Unfortunately, several aspects of my journey fell well short of the standard I expected. Airport Experience At check-in, I was initially directed to the regular line and then told to move to the U.S. line, resulting in unnecessary delays and confusion. I attempted to purchase a Business Class upgrade for my wife, who was traveling in Premium Economy. I was directed to a reservations desk that was unattended. After searching for another service window and waiting approximately 15 minutes, I eventually gave up. This was a frustrating experience that should have been much easier to navigate. Onboard Experience The lounge experience was excellent and is one of the highlights of the journey. Once onboard, I tried again to upgrade my wife to Business Class. I was quoted approximately $1,500 for a single flight segment, which was difficult to justify. What was even more frustrating was discovering later that several Business Class seats remained empty. It seems counterproductive to let seats go unused rather than offer a more reasonable last-minute upgrade option. Had the price been more aligned with market realities, my wife could have traveled with me in Business Class and both the airline and the customer would have benefited. The inflight entertainment was disappointing. The quality of the system and the selection of English-language movies were well below what I would expect from a premium international airline. I spent much of the flight unable to find suitable content. During the final meal service before landing, I was never offered a meal despite being awake and attentive. While I have no doubt the crew would have provided one had I specifically requested it, I do not believe customers should have to ask to receive a standard meal service. What Worked Well The chauffeur/car pickup service at all locations was excellent and consistently met expectations. The lounge experience was also very good. Loyalty Program One factor that makes it difficult for me to remain loyal is that your frequent flyer program is not integrated into one of the major global mileage ecosystems in the same way airlines such as United participate in broader alliances. Given your premium pricing and limited route network relative to larger carriers, consolidating miles and status benefits across multiple airlines is an important consideration for travelers like me. Overall Impression This was not an inexpensive trip. In fact, given recent geopolitical concerns in the region, choosing this routing required a degree of trust and willingness to accept additional travel risk. Unfortunately, the overall experience did not justify either the premium price or that trust. When I combine the airport issues, upgrade frustrations, entertainment shortcomings, missed meal service, and loyalty limitations, I cannot say I received the level of experience your brand promises. As things stand today, I am unlikely to choose your airline again, and my wife is already encouraging me to consider alternatives for my next international trip in December. I share this feedback because I believe your airline has the potential to deliver a truly exceptional experience, but this journey fell significantly short of that expectation.

  • How long is the flight from Newcastle upon Tyne to Entebbe?

    A quick flight from Newcastle upon Tyne to Entebbe can take about 22h. British Airways provides one of the quickest options available for as low as £826. The distance from Newcastle upon Tyne to Entebbe is about 4256 mi. Both multi-stop and direct flights can be found to your destination and back.
